Quick and Easy Taco Mac and Cheese Recipe

  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ings

Description

Quick and Easy Taco Mac and Cheese is a delicious one-pot meal combining creamy elbow macaroni with seasoned ground beef, melted cheddar cheese, and classic taco flavors, making it a comforting dish perfect for a family dinner or busy weeknight.


Ingredients

Pasta

  • 12 oz elbow macaroni

Meat and Seasoning

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 packet taco seasoning (about 1 oz)

Liquids and Sauces

  • 1 cup beef broth
  • 1 cup salsa
  • ½ cup cream or milk

Cheese and Garnish

  • 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• Chopped cilantro (optional)


Instructions

  1. Cook Macaroni: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il, then add the elbow macaroni. Cook until al dente, about 8-9 minutes, then drain well and set aside.
  2. Brown Ground Beef: In a large skillet or saucepan,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add ground beef and cook, breaking it apart with a spatula, until fully browned and no longer pink, about 6-8 minutes. Drain excess fat to keep the dish from becoming greasy.
  3. Add Seasoning and Liquids: Stir in the taco seasoning packet, ensuring the beef is evenly coated. Pour in the beef broth and salsa, stirring well to combine. Let the mixture simmer gently for about 5 minutes so flavors meld together.
  4. Combine Pasta and Sauce: Add the cooked macaroni to the skillet with the beef mixture. Stir thoroughly to combine so the pasta is well coated with the sauce.
  5. Add Cream and Cheese: Lower the heat to medium-low and stir in the cream (or milk) followed by the shredded cheddar cheese. Continue stirring until the cheese is fully melted and the sauce is creamy and smooth.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Remove from heat. Sprinkle chopped cilantro over the top if using. Serve immediately while hot and gooey.

Notes

  • Add black beans or corn for extra texture and added nutrition.
  • Top with sour cream or diced avocado for a creamy contrast and richer flavor.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heat gently.
